    Senior Estimator / Project Manager — Electrical

    Fort Myers, FL (Southwest Florida)

    $100,000–$125,000 base + incentive pay


    Coharbor Electric is hiring a senior Estimator / Project Manager to own commercial and residential projects from quote through closeout. Active pipeline ready for you on day one. We have more quote requests than we can service — your job is to fix that.


    This is a senior seat. If you're early-career or looking to learn estimating, this isn't your seat — we'll be hiring at the mid-level separately later this year.


    The seat

    You quote it, you win it, you run it, you close it out. Project size: $50K to $2M. Mix: commercial new construction, tenant improvements, retrofits, service, and selective residential. You will own multiple active projects at any time across estimating and PM phases.


    This is not a desk-only estimator role. This is not a PM-only role. If you want to specialize in one or the other, this isn't your seat.


    Why this is different

    • Real ownership — you bid it, you run it, you own the margin

    • Must be able to quote with or without a full set of prints — service, retrofit, and walk-bid work is part of the mix

    • Active pipeline ready on day one — more quote requests than we can service

    • Direct relationship with ownership; pricing decisions don't get routed through three layers

    • Growing commercial division — the right hire grows into the leader of this function as we scale

    • Territory: Sarasota to Marco Island

    • In office, home office, or jobsite — be where you're needed


    What you'll do


    Estimating

    • Take-offs from plans and specs (commercial and residential)

    • Walk-bid pricing for service and retrofit work without full prints

    • Build labor and material estimates; develop and defend pricing

    • Vendor and supplier quoting; manage submittals

    • Bid review with ownership before submission

    • Walk jobs with GCs and customers as needed


    Project management

    • Run projects from award through closeout: scheduling, procurement, change orders, RFIs, billing milestones

    • Coordinate with field superintendents, foremen, and crews

    • Customer and GC communication — you are the project's owner externally

    • Manage job financials against your original estimate — hit the margin you bid

    • Punch list, closeout documentation, warranty handoff


    What we pay and provide

    • Base salary $100,000–$125,000 depending on experience and the book of work you can carry

    • Incentive pay tied to estimating accuracy, project margin, and completion — structure shared with finalists

    • Take-home company truck + fuel card (or vehicle allowance)

    • Health insurance options

    • Paid time off

    • Paid holidays


    What we need

    • 5+ years estimating electrical work

    • 2+ years running projects as PM

    • Demonstrated ownership of commercial projects up to $2M — estimated, managed, closed

    • Reads commercial and residential prints fluently

    • Can quote service and retrofit work without a full set of prints

    • Residential electrical knowledge sufficient to estimate panels, service upgrades, EV chargers, and generator installs

    • Strong written and verbal communication — you'll be the customer-facing voice on every project

    • Florida driver's license, clean MVR, passes background check

    • Cultural fit: humble, hungry, smart


    Who we are

    Coharbor Electric is a veteran-owned electrical contractor in Southwest Florida, scaling our commercial division. Voted Best Electrical Company in three Community Choice Awards across multiple cities. We pay for skill, we promote from within, and we don't take work we can't run profitably.
